The RSA cryptographic platform is now 40 years old. Although it has functioned well in securing Internet and digital communications, its days are calculated due to Moore's unremitting legal advancement and the emergence of quantum computing. Significant effort and resources. Hired by hackers to break RSA and other forms of encryption. The rise of quantum computing makes RSA cracking and other forms of encryption feasible in the near future. The classical computer uses binary bits, which have a value of zero or one. The string is from zero and translated into data, but the bit property means only one calculation can be done at a time. However, with quantum computing, every quantum bit (called a qubit) can both be zero and one at the same time. This difference means that quantum computers can store more data, and do more calculations per second, making it perfect for code breaking applications.

While quantum computers will have a positive effect on the technology industry, their strength also brings immediate security issues. RSA depends on the complexity of a large amount of factorization to store encrypted data. Due to its architecture, quantum computing becomes a direct solution to this problem.Since the qubit can have many states at the same time, called superposition of circumstances, allowing a lot of calculations, quantum computers become logical code-breaking mechanisms. Work is underway, and NIST expects a quantum computer capable of breaking RSA2048 in hours by 2030 to be purchased for a cost of about a billion dollars.
While that seems far (and expensive), the real point where RSA might get damaged could be faster. If someone wants to pay the money, the possibility of a computer can be built that can break the RSA in a matter of weeks or months well within the next decade. It is very difficult to say exactly when it will happen - or who might do it, but the ultimate event of large-scale quantum computing remains close to certainty. It would be expensive to do, but without the current encryption method that changes the value of the results it would be priceless for who ever finishes it.
Quantum computing has gained the attention of top US spy agencies. Documents leaked by former NSA contractor Ed Snowden in 2014, indicate that the agency is funding a $ 80 million project aimed at building "highly cryptological quantum computers." 5 NSA officials hope that such a machine will allow them to dramatically improve digital spy efforts.
From these documents, it appears that the NSA is not anywhere near quantum computers to work on, but still follows some of the world's leading quantum computing labs. How their work grows or if they approach success is unknown.
In 2016, it was mentioned that the risks in T & J documents were for those working with sensitive data."There is a growing research in the field of quantum computing, and quite a lot of progress that the NSA must do to act now," he wrote.6 How it would be done, the NSA was unsure of itself. He acknowledges no cryptographic method holds the quantum computer available, so can only recommend the algorithm "which is believed to be safe from attacks by large quantum computers."
